Also, just to make sure, put in 5 or 10 gallons of gas, and spray a little into the carburetor (do these have one in '94?). If it was out of gas and wouldn't start, but it started when you put some in, and now it has very little and won't start... well, you get my drift. If you had just put in like 2 gallons, that may not be enough for the intake screen to draw it up into the fuel line so you may be sucking air, not to mention that if you run a car totally out of gas, it takes some cranking before the fuel pump can push out the air in the line and start pushing gas through there.
